Position Description: Club Representative

Qualifications
• A general knowledge of the Hoofer philosophy and of the individual Hoofer clubs; or more importantly, a desire to learn more about the clubs and the Wisconsin Union.
• Must be approved under the clubs constitution to represent that club on Hoofer Council.

Duties
• Mandatory attendance at all Hoofer Council Meetings and Hoofer Council Retreats.
• Attendance at the WUD Fall retreat is encouraged.
• Inform your club members of Hoofer Council business, events and other relevant items following each Hoofer Council Meeting.
• Inform Hoofer Council of club business including upcoming events.
• Actively participate in all Hoofer business that comes before Hoofer Council.
• Promote awareness of Hoofer Council business to club leaders and members.
• Foster interest and participation in Hoofer activities.
• Help organize and carry out at least one “All Hoofer” event and/or work party.

Benefits
• Leadership skill development is an integral part of Wisconsin Union leadership positions.
• Resume builder – Participate in the leadership of an organization with an annual budget near $1,000,000 and over 2000 members.
• Hoofer Council members receive free memberships in all clubs during their term of office after having paid the General Hoofer Council Activity fee.

Accountability
• All Hoofer Council members abide by Wisconsin Union policies and the Hoofer Council Constitution.
• The Hoofer Council Club Representatives are accountable to the Hoofer Advisors regarding position performance and responsibilities.
• The Club Representatives report to Hoofer Council and are directly accountable to the Council President.
• The Club Representatives are also responsible to their clubs executive board.

Time Commitment
• Meeting times weekly: 2-4 hours
• Projects/Planning Monthly: 3-6 hours
TOTAL TIME PER WEEK: 3-5 Hours average
